No casino is perfect, and NeptunePlay has its quirks. The biggest letdown right now is the lack of a welcome bonus. Historically they offered a 100% match up to £100, but that’s gone. For new players, that stings. On the flip side, the ongoing rewards – especially the Daily Spin Frenzy – are solid. Up to 50 spins based on previous day wagering, credited by 7pm, with a 35x wagering requirement. Pragmatic Play’s Drops & Wins tournament adds extra prize layers during regular slot play. So if you’re the type who sticks around, there’s value.

Slots, Live Casino, and Sports – a Genuine Trio
The slot library is the star. Hundreds of titles from major providers along with lesser-known developers. Categories like New, Featured, Drop & Wins, and Jackpots make browsing easy. You won’t find a volatility filter, but the search bar and provider navigation work fine. Load times are snappy on both mobile and desktop. The live casino, powered by Playtech and Evolution, covers the essentials: blackjack, roulette, Casino Hold’em, Sic Bo, and game shows like Sweet Bonanza Candyland and Funky Time. Streaming during testing was clean, dealers were professional.
The sportsbook is functional – decent range across football, tennis, basketball, darts, and esports. Odds are competitive. This isn’t the place for complex bet builders, but if you want to place a couple quick bets without leaving the casino, it works.
